World’s Biggest Lateritic Sculpture

Maendra J. Araujo Alvares (born on 1st March 1958) from Goa, India has created the biggest laterite sculpture of Sant Meerabai ( the immortal devotee of Lord Krishna) having size 14m X 5m on 5th September 1994. The sculpture was completed after continuous work of one month and he entitled the sculpture ‘The Natural Harmony’ with the motive to enhance the beauty of Goa.
